First time I've actually detailed my Stang since getting it last September. The paint wasn't taken care of by the previous owners. Hard waterspots, scratches and swirls all over the car. Buffed it with Megs Ultimate Compound then hand waxed it with iBiz Wax. I can't believe theres almost no swirls left at all, all original paint from 1995. Took off the headlight covers and wing lol. Put the wing back on till I can get the holes filled. Heres a buncha shots i took. Also compounded my tails with a buffer and they came out great. I love this car. All I'm doing next are lowering springs, take off the wing and have those holes filled, delete ford badge from the trunk and SS LX tails.
